I use the pre-built drivers in kernel. No need to worry or anything, just plug-and-play.
You don’t want amdgpu-pro unless you’re doing something really specific that needs OpenGL and OpenCL. amdgpu built-in is good enough for most games and use cases.
Mesa is just a graphic library. You’ll need it.
